As a Roadside Technician within our Patrol division, you’ll deliver expert mechanical roadside repair, vehicle diagnostics, and emergency breakdown support across the UK. Whether it’s a flat battery, tyre change, or complex fault-finding, you’ll provide quick, confident solutions and reassurance when our members need it most.

You’ll start and end your day at home, tackling challenges head-on and making a real impact on the roadside – combining your technical expertise with outstanding member service.

We’ll set you up for success from day one, with your own RAC van, fuel card, full uniform, essential tools, and diagnostic kit all provided.

As a Roadside Technician, you’ll get benefits that go the extra mile

  • Strong base pay – £35,000 a year and realistic OTE of £60,000, with top-performers earning significantly more through bonuses and enhanced overtime rates
  • Share in our success – Join our colleague share scheme for free to benefit from the future growth of the business
  • Free RAC Ultimate breakdown cover – From your very first day
  • Car salary sacrifice scheme – Includes electric vehicle options (after 12 months) to help you save on tax
  • Generous holidays – 23 days plus bank holidays (rising to 25 with service)
  • Pension & life cover – Up to 6.5% matched pension contributions and life cover up to 4x your salary (10x with flex benefits)
  • Wellbeing support – 24/7 confidential support helpline for you and your family
  • Exclusive discounts – Save on tools, tech, holidays, and more through our Orange Savings portal
